We are glad to announce that prior to the Solar Heat Europe General Assembly and Elections, on 29 June from 10:00 to 17:00 Greek time, we will be hosting a full-day event in partnership with EBHE, the Greek solar thermal association.

This event, taking place at the prestigious Acropolis Museum, will serve as a platform to highlight the benefits of solar thermal in both small-scale and large-scale markets to policymakers, clients, and the media. Relevant topics will be discussed, such as market trends in Europe and Greece, the implementation of EU policies at the national level, and future steps in the different market segments.

This is an external event and as such we kindly invite and welcome all stakeholders interested in the topics to join us and contribute to the discussions.
